TED Talks


Here's a website everyone should be going to. TED stands for Technology, Entertainment, Design, and (as they put it) an "annual conference now brings together the world's most fascinating thinkers and doers, who are challenged to give the talk of their lives (in 18 minutes)." - No small deal, the top three speakers get $100,000 to see out those ideas. The themes of these conferences range from "What's next in Tech" and "Bold Predictions, Stern Warnings", to "Is there a God?" and (my personal favorite) "What Makes Us Happy?". However, one of my most favorite talks is Hans Rosling's presentation of "Debunking Third World Myths" from the conference about rethinking poverty.
